According to Business Insider, which published a scoop of the detail on Sunday, Trump campaign lawyer Jenna Ellis received an email last November that forwarded a note from Republican National Committee (RNC) chief counsel Justin Riemer. In the note, Riemer doubted Trump’s election claims.
Riemer reportedly asked his colleagues in the RNC why they were backing Trump’s challenges to the election results, which he did not believe were founded, and also expressed that the organization had raised more money fighting the Democrats than it did challenging election results.
Per the Business Insider, and later Ellis herself on social media, Ellis was having dinner with Giuliani and former NYPD commissioner Bernard Kerik, when she passed her phone around for everyone to read the note.
Giuliani, who served as Trump’s personal lawyer, was angered by the message and expressed his outrage to the group.
